About The Position

Ai2's Robotics team is looking for PhD students (and strong Masters and Undergraduate) interns to join our team. As a research intern in the Robotics team, you’ll have the unique opportunity to support the development and investigate core research problems in foundation models and skills for robotics, contribute to the development of completely open data sets, benchmarks, and models, and experiment with robots in the real world. At Ai2, you will be working with world-class AI researchers and talented software engineers. We perform team-based, ambitious research, with a mandate to strive for big breakthroughs, not just incremental progress, in an exciting and interactive workplace. All interns are paired with a mentor and will participate directly in Ai2's groundbreaking work. There are no restrictions on publications based on internships.
